Online Affiliate Programs – Which One Is For You?
Choosing an affiliate program and making money from it isn't really difficult at all. Even if you not some internet wizz kid, it doesn't matter, you don't have to be one. Some HTML codes and a little interest in marketing can already take you further than many people. Now, are you ready to step into the exciting world of online affiliate marketing? Here goes. Clickbank.com Clickbank.com ranks among the top affiliate websites out there. It is very popular because it has high commission rates per sale, often reaching up to 75%. But Clickbank.com doesn't just offer any kinds of products, though. This site focuses on digital products. Making money through Clickbank.com is simple. You first apply for a Clickbank.com account, which is absolutely free. Then, you start looking for items to promote in the Clickbank Marketplace, these items should be relevant to your site. After that, you recommend these products by advertising them on your site. For each sale generated from your site's recommendation, you get paid. So basically, all it takes is some good sales pitch and promotion, and you can start making money. Your profits will grow as you continue to advertise more affiliate products. Eventually, promoting ClickBank products can practically become your full-time job. You must know that Click Bank is all about digital products. www.cj.com CJ.com, also known as the Commission Junction, is among the best affiliate web sites. By focusing on physical products, as well as services, there are a lot that you can choose from in Commission Junction. Creating an account at CJ.com is also free, but the website is a lot stricter when it comes to promotions. The merchant or the client will have to give his or her approval before you get to promote any service from him or her. This is because these merchants are usually big companies. They will want to make sure your web sites are professional and relevant. Thus, if you're trying out affiliate marketing for the first time, CJ.com isn't really the best place to go, start with ClickBank. When you start making waves in the affiliate world, or at least when you get yourself a legitimate looking website, you can step into the big waters where CJ.com is. Do remember that CJ.com is for professional services and physical products. LinkShare.com Linkshare is another huge affiliate marketing website, it has millions of partners including a couple of Fortune 500 companies. Merchants from these sites can get to choose to process their own payments and commissions directly to affiliates. What this mean is that the merchant pays you directly rather than through the affiliate program. This can be quite risky, therefore you have to select the right affiliates by doing some research on their background and credentials, especially payment history. If you want to work directly with the merchant and get higher commission, LinkShare.com is a good choice for you. The three companies are great for making money through the net, but they also differ in focus. So which one of them is the best? The answer simply relies on you and what your wants and needs. They each have their different strengths that suit different affiliates' need.
